Complete Ingredient Breakdown

Essential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our: The foundation of your biscuits; provides the necessary structure.
  • 4 teaspoons baking powder: This is the magic ingredient that makes your biscuits rise beautifully.
  • 1 cup cold milk: A moistening agent that hydrates the flour for optimal texture.
  • 5 tablespoons butter, cold or frozen: Adds rich flavor and creates a flaky texture when cut into the dry ingredients.
  • 1 cup fresh blueberries: The star of the show—bursting with flavor!
  • 1/4 cup sugar: Adds sweetness and a golden crust when baking.
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t: Enhances the flavors of all the other ingredients.

Foolproof Step-by-Step Instructions

Follow these simple steps to recreate my fluffy blueberry biscuits at home:

Step 1: Prep Your Ingredients (5 minutes)

Gather all your ingredients. Preheat the oven to 425°F (220°C). This high temperature helps the biscuits rise quickly, creating that fluffy texture you want.

Step 2: Mix Dry Ingredients (3 minutes)

In your large mixing bowl, whisk together:

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 4 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1/4 cup sugar
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t

This will ensure all the dry ingredients are evenly distributed and will create an even rise.

Step 3: Cut In the Butter (4 minutes)

Using a pastry cutter or fork, cut in 5 tablespoons of cold or frozen butter until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s. This step is crucial as it creates small pockets of butter that will melt during baking, resulting in a flaky biscuit.

Step 4: Incorporate the Milk (2 minutes)

Gently stir in 1 cup of cold milk until just combined. Be careful not to overmix; you want to keep your biscuits light and airy.

Step 5: Fold In the Blueberries (3 minutes)

Carefully fold in 1 cup of fresh blueberries. Use a spatula for this step to avoid smashing the berries, keeping those lovely bursts of flavor intact!

Step 6: Turn Out the Dough (3 minutes)

Turn the dough out onto a lightly floured surface. Knead gently just a few times to bring it together—over-kneading can lead to dense biscuits.

Step 7: Shape the Biscuits (5 minutes)

Pat or roll the dough to a thickness of about 1 inch. Using a biscuit cutter or a glass, cut out your biscuits. Place them on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per, ensuring they are touching for soft sides.

Step 8: Bake to Perfection (15-20 minutes)

Bake the biscuits for 15-20 minutes or until golden brown. Keep an eye on them, as every oven is different. When done, they should be nicely risen and golden!

Pro Tips:

  • Chill Your Butter and Milk: Cold ingredients create a flakier texture.
  • Don’t Overmix: Mixing too much can develop gluten and lead to tough biscuits.
  • Use the Best Blueberries: Fresh, ripe blueberries give a richer flavor than frozen ones.

Storage, Reheating & Meal Prep

Storage: Allow biscuits to cool completely, then store in an airtight container. They can also be frozen for up to 2 months.

Reheating: To maintain the soft texture, wrap in aluminum foil and place in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10-15 minutes.

Meal Prep: Mix dry ingredients ahead of time for quick baking on busy mornings. The dough can also be prepped and frozen; just bake from frozen, adding a couple of extra minutes to the cooking time.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

  • Dry Texture: If your biscuits turn out dry, it may be due to over-mixing or too much flour. Ensure to measure accurately and fold gently.
  • Flat Biscuits: This can happen if your baking powder is expired. Fresh ingredients are key to getting that perfect rise!
  • Underbaked Center: If your biscuits are brown on the outside but doughy inside, reduce the oven temperature a bit and bake longer.

Recipe Card & Printable Version

Fluffy Blueberry Biscuits Recipe

Ingredients:

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 4 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1 cup cold milk
  • 5 tablespoons butter, cold or frozen
  • 1 cup fresh blueberries
  • 1/4 cup sugar
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t

Directions:

  1. Preheat oven to 425°F (220°C).
  2. Whisk together flour, baking powder, sugar, and salt.
  3. Cut in cold butter until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s.
  4. Stir in cold milk until just combined.
  5. Fold in blueberries.
  6. Turn out dough, knead gently, and cut into biscuits.
  7. Bake for 15-20 minutes until golden brown.
